ARCH wait on SENDREQ
Cause
High ARCH wait on SENDREQ wait events found in statspack report.
"ARCH wait on SENDREQ" -- This wait event monitors the amount of time spent by
all archiver processes to write the received redo data to disk as well as open
and close the remote archived redo log files.This wait events can lead to a slow performance.
1)It means that there is a slow network between primary and standby database. -- 主备网络延迟比较大
2)It also means that there is a chance of slow performance on disk where remote --调整下磁盘
archiving is happening.
.
Solution
To implement the solution, please execute the following steps: --按照下面步骤进行排查
1.Please get in touch with your network admin and check the network response.
2.If the remote destination is slow and archiver is taking longer to archive to
that destination, then the user needs to allocate more redo log groups so that
there is a logfile available for a logswitch to switch into, and not wait for
the archiver to finish archiving to the destination.
3.One more workaround you can use is to set below parameter in primary site:
_LOG_ARCHIVE_CALLOUT='LOCAL_FIRST=TRUE'
2.2.3 LNS wait on SENDREQ
All network servers to write the received redo data to disk as well as open and close the remote archived redo log files.
2.2.4 LNS wait on DETACH
All network servers to delete an RFS connection.
